I thought this post, on another NL thread, was just too brilliant to not share! “Trumps failures is a topic for another day. I wouldn't say Obama was friendly to islamists militants by any proportion.. Most of the damage to ISIS was done by Obama under the Operation Inherent Resolve. Whilst we can't refuse Trump finished the job when he took over, the damage to ISIS had already been done before 2017. With Alaqeda defeated, can Obama take all the accolades cos he killed Bin Laden.? No, much of the credit goes to Bush as well. By late 2016 ISIS had lost 62% of its land in Iraq having at the peak of its influence in 2014 captured 40% of Iraqi land mass. By late 2016 it had shrunk to just 10%. By 2016 the had lost 40% of their seized land in Syria. Before Trump took over, ISIS had been stretched to its limit and compromised at all fronts. Trump eventualy gave them the fatal blow. That Obama killed Osama can't have him take all the credit for defeating Alaqaeda. You might not have noticed but I am a Cameroonian who has been on nairaland for over 13 years. I followed the 2015 election results all night having been totally disgruntled with the Goodluck's regime inability to fight insecurity and corruption. The Chibok girls and how cluelessly he handled it brought me tears. Despite the oil windfall of the Goodluck administration his biggest achievenent was corrupton and embezzlement by those around him. Obama didnt sit in Buhari. The Nigerian population did, with a vote difference of over 3 million. Don't be an Orubebe over this. Hahaha Goodluck was very weak as a president hence the inroads by boko haram. I refuse to agree Nigerian was run down by BH cos Obama refused to sell weapons to Nigeria. The many abuses by the Nigerian army on innocent civilians, well documented by Amnesty International dented the army's reputation. Killing of innocent civilians was easier than BH. That said the Nigerian army had enough weaponary from other sources to defeat BH. As much as you might hate Buhari the broader hardship of his government has been as a result of the fall of oil price a commodity Nigeria totally depends on for hard currency. You do know very well had GEJ been given another tenure Nigeria would have vanished from the surface of the universe by now. Every American president has been enpowered to clip the wings of extremists around the globe. America is built on certain principles that only Trump has compromised. As much as the US government makes plenty of billions from the sales of military hardwares the are quick to restrict to sell if those arms stand to he abused. During the Obama presidency even Saudi Arabia was refused certain grade of weapons as sanctions for hunan right abuses. Had the killing of the Saudi journalist (Kashogi) in Turkey taken place under Obama, the Saudi Prince would have been sanctioned without prejudice. Despite the huge anount of evidence Trump protected him even bragging he saved his ass. I totally stand against Muslim extremist but not against Muslims. The two must be differentiated. Trump didnt know where to draw the line. He targeted Muslims all over the world ujustly not because he is a christian or prefers christians. He did because he wanted to please his base of supporters. It was always about TRUMP. His divisive politics brought him to power and also took him out early. In a couple of months he will be nothing. Whilst most ex presidents go on to live a very quiet life, he will be caught up in court cases that will last for decades.” 14 Likes 5 Shares |

You can appeal a normal case for a multitude of reasons, simple legal error, ineffective counsel, improper instructions etc. when a case is dismissed with prejudice, the rules regarding an appeal are much stricter. If you have the same garbage evidence that a judge dismissed the first time, an appeals court WILL NOT even take it up. LordReed: 2 Likes |

All these people thinking the Trump team is waiting for their case to come before the SCOTUS before they bring out their magic bullet evidence, know this now: they cannot present new evidence to the SCOTUS. The evidence the SCOTUS will be examining is the one the lower courts have already seen so if there is no magic bullet now, forget it coming up at the SCOTUS. LMFAO! 5 Likes |

Timiofak: Yes, if there is a split decision among the court of appeals, the US Supreme Court may then decide to her a case. Also, if the case is decided against either party at the court of appeals (without a conflicting ruling in another circuit) the US Supreme Court could hear it. A minimum of four Supreme Court justices have to approve to hear the case before the full SC hears it 1 Like |
